Quick overview for the sec review of Quillbase's tax-rate lookup cache. We cache jurisdiction→rate mappings in-process to avoid hammering the Ratevine service on every checkout. Nothing sensitive lives in the cache — rates are public-ish — but stale rates are a compliance risk, so TTLs are deliberately short and we hard-fail closed if the upstream is unreachable past the grace window. Eviction is LRU, single-tenant per pod. The knobs we'd like you to sanity-check are listed here.

tuning constants:
RATE_LIMITS = {
    "istox": 465,
    "wendor": 846,
    "novvan": 466,
    "julok": 655,
    "sorax": 651,
    "belath": 752,
    "druax": 1007,
}

Team assistants retrieving files from the Delverton Archive Room (Basement Level 2) must sign the access ledger outside the door, note the file reference, and return materials the same day. Visitors may not enter unescorted under any circumstances. The keypad by the reinforced door accepts the following current pass code.

staff pass of tajog-bahap = bdg-GTUUI-82661

Ticket: Config drift on ScaleSmith calculator

Staging and prod have drifted again for the ScaleSmith recipe-scaling service. Prod still uses the old rounding mode, so scaled ingredient amounts differ from staging by up to 2g. Customers on the Hobward plan noticed first. Do not hand-edit prod; drift came from a hotfix in March that was never backported. Support should reference this ticket when triaging mismatch reports. For comparison, the intended configuration as deployed to staging is below.

config for yahof-tajop:
zorath:
  pin: 7493
  metrics_host: metrics.zorath.tolvaqsys.internal
  tenant: praiel
  seal: seal_fd9cd4f1

Subject: Joint Venture Proposal — Arcwell Marine

Executive team,

Finance has completed its initial review of the proposed joint venture with Arcwell Marine covering cold-chain distribution in the Teralin region. Capital commitments, projected cash flows, and governance terms have been modeled under three scenarios, all of which clear our hurdle rate with moderate sensitivity to volume assumptions. Full workbooks are in the shared finance folder. The confidential plan note is appended below for your review.

board note of tawip-fajop: Lamwynix Holdings is in early talks to buy Tammirax Works for about $473.8 million. The Istax launch date is November 23, and nothing goes to the press before then. Legal wants the Aldielek Partners term sheet countersigned before May 19.